Output 3031168355a9da8a56ba10afed4200d353c755ab2cddd910121e8b7f7e8137bd:1

value
22916171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d0cfbb0a68ea4b43611d3f9ef803d31fcd31ae1 OP_EQUAL
address
3Mqpp2N8yXZA93JKY2JU4LgmLsN9h6NCVu
transaction
3031168355a9da8a56ba10afed4200d353c755ab2cddd910121e8b7f7e8137bd
spent
true